I ended up finding a 7.5' meyer plow that already had the skidsteer mount. After getting it sandblasted and repainted it looks like new again. I also ordered a pair of flow restrictors and a crossover relief valve from BoltonHooks. Now for my next question, should the restrictors be inline before or after the crossover relief valve? If they go on before the relief valve, I feel like it may over pressurize the hydraulic system at higher RPMs. If they go on after, I feel like it would help eliminate any over pressurizing when the 3rd function is activated, but at the same time they would not allow enough fluid to flow if and when I hit something hard with the plow?
